I used 1 tablespoon for 375 ml of water.
On the sip I’m detecting a soft melon-like flavour with a bit of a sour spinach-y edge. The spinach edge gives a heaviness to the overall flavour. Alfalfa sweetness is present. Very mild roasted flavour near the end of the sip in the background. Mildly buttery. I’m not getting an overwhelmingly swampy flavour. Almost a sugary sweetness is present.
Lingering aftertaste has peppery notes.
As it cools, I am getting hints of the licorice/ginseng tingly sweetness.
